Hello all,

I have been having this issue for a couple weeks now and im running out of ideas to try to fix it. When the motor is cold the car will start up but once it warms up it will not start back up. I have a aftermarket water temp gauge and noticed that once the temp gets to 140 and above the car wont start at all. once it falls below that it will start, but idle very ruff like its miss firing. give it some gas and it will smooth out and drive normal. I have a 2006 g35 coupe 5 A/T with turbonetics single kit. I have replaced the spark plugs (step colder), both cam angle sensors, coolant temp sensor, fuel pump (deashworks), battery is about 5 months old, same for the maf and throttle body. thermostat is about 8 months old and is a mishimoto t stat. I am also tuned on uprev program. i am clueless on how to fix this issue. any help will be great.

Could it be ecu management issues of not getting enough fuel when hot? Can you give it a lot of gas and it start up from a hot shutdown? I know I had this problem with the supercharger kit and just did a few changes with uprev and gave it more fuel on starts and it solved my problems.
